I will be leaving on vacation soon, and I will be gone for a week. I have some family members taking care of all of my animals while I will be gone, but I have a question about food for my hermit crabs while I am away. Honestly it comes down to my family is taking care of all my animals and there is a lot to do. They don't feel like cutting up fresh foods and having to do all that with the hermit crabs. I got just a commercial food for them today, and was wondering if you guys think it will be ok for them just for a week while I am away? I don't want to give them this stuff, but I'm not sure what else to do honestly. It's not FMR Hermit crab food. It's this other pellet kind. Let me know your opinions or if you have a better option? You can always buy freeze dried fruits, shrimp, and or mealworm then it will be already prepared. Just make sure the fruit is unsweetened and unsulphured.

When I was gone for a week last month, and then for two weeks in a row this month, I was blessed to have people who could stop by the house at least every other day to feed the fish and hermit crabs.

I made up a bunch of "pre-fab" frozen meals in plastic baggies (on 6" paper plates cut in half), and stacked the baggies in a container right in front of my freezer.
Image
Image

Since I also keep a separate dry food dish (for leaf litter, worm castings, calcium, etc), I made a second container of baggies (without the paper plates) labeled "hermit crab dry dish" and left that on the kitchen counter. Finally, I made up a gallon each of dechlorinated freshwater and msw. I typed up an instruction sheet (with cute hermit crab and fish cartoons, of course!) and left everything together in one spot on the kitchen counter. All they had to do was remove the two food dishes from the tank, replace them with one baggie each from the freezer supply and dry food supply, and mist the tank. I changed the water the day I left and immediately when I returned, so that they would only have to do one water change mid-week (that's the part I was most nervous about, a flood from spilling!). Except when I was gone two weeks in a row, when I trusted my best friend to do two water changes and replenish the gallons for my niece, who handled the third week. :)

Even if you only do dry foods, it might help to portion it out in plastic baggies. I figured the less thinking the petsitter has to do, the better! I actually still have a few of my frozen baggies left, I use them for nights when *I* don't feel like thinking!

I just put out giant bowls of dried food and make sure they have fresh waters before I leave. I've left them for up to two weeks with no issues.
